Body fat percentage is a good indicator of your body composition and indicates the amount of fat you have in your body.

Two persons of same height and weight may have same Body Mass Index (BMI) but different body composition. This is because of the difference in the amount and distribution of fat they have in their body. It is important to have a healthy amount of body fat to regulate body temperature, protect organs and stay energetic. But having more than the required percentage of body fat leads to serious health problems like obesity, diabetes, high blood pressure and many heart diseases. If you want to feel fit and look fit make sure you have less body fat and more muscle mass.

This calculator uses Hodgdon-Beckett formula, which is used by U.S. Navy, to calculate body fat percentage using tape measurements.
